Crawler Lattice Boom Cranes
Cleveland, Ohio
good
Boom Truck Cranes
excellent
Pittsburgh, Pennsylvania
very-good
Flowood, Mississippi
Truck Mounted Telescopic Boom Cranes
Rough Terrain Cranes
Houston, Texas
New Jersey
Riverdale, Illinois
new
All Terrain Cranes
New York, New York